1. A drill string for rotary drilling with underground mining machines, the drill string comprising:
a first elongate drill string member having a main section and a male end; and
a second elongate drill string member having a main section and a female end, the male end and the female end each having respective threads arranged to provide a thread coupling between the male end and the female end, the thread coupling enabling the male end to be secured inside the female end such that the male end and the female end overlap axially, wherein a thread lead of the respective threads of the male end and the female end is greater than a diameter of the male end and a diameter of the female end, wherein the thread lead is a distance along an axis of the respective thread that is covered by one complete rotation of the thread, and wherein the respective threads of the male end and the female end are right-handed threads.
